Transaction 581a8a13c53319b66b3c73d8d9c43fa7a7569aef2bebf15c459d823b34135bf4

2 Input
1 Outputs
  • 581a8a13c53319b66b3c73d8d9c43fa7a7569aef2bebf15c459d823b34135bf4:0
  • value  11092264
    address  32CwsKK9Vo9xMtbEc8aeGRqTK8DaNFhELJ